Luxembourg Bio Ethanol Market has shown a declining trend in market size over the years. The peak market size of €0.62 million was observed in 2022, with a subsequent decrease to €0.41 million in 2024. Forecasted market sizes continue to decline, with an estimated value of €0.14 million in 2030. The CAGR values reflect the negative growth rates, with -18.43% from 2022 to 2024 and -16.43% from 2025 to 2030. This downward trajectory can be attributed to factors such as regulatory challenges, shifting consumer preferences towards alternative energy sources, and increased competition in the bio ethanol market. Between 2019 and 2025, Luxembourg's Bio Ethanol Market experienced varied trends in exports and imports. In 2019, exports stood at €91.77 thousand and imports at €285.74 thousand, with a notable decline in exports in 2020 to €29.34 thousand while imports surged to €494.67 thousand. In 2021, exports rebounded to €59.66 thousand, closely followed by a substantial increase in imports to €589.6 thousand. The peak export value of €346.53 thousand in 2023 contrasted with a decrease in imports to €540.15 thousand. By 2024, exports dipped to €101.68 thousand, and imports decreased to €523.32 thousand. The minor increase in exports to €102.28 thousand in 2025 was mirrored by Import value of €509.28 thousand. The fluctuations in exports and imports can be attributed to global demand shifts, regulatory changes promoting biofuels, and the availability of feedstock.
